Web Data Add-In For Excel 2007

"The Excel 2007 Web Data Add-In provides an intuitive user interface for importing textual data from any given webpage via auser’sselections of interest, such as stock quotes, weather temperature, ect, into a spreadsheet and keeping that data“up-to-date”.That is, if the webpage data changes, the spreadsheet can be updated by a click of the data “Refresh” button. Also note that theadd-incan automatically learn from a user’s selection and optionally select similar items to help save time."

Out of Terminal Service Connections?

MicroSoft Terminal Service Commands (MSTSC) which allows us to initiate a remote terminal service to connect to a remote computer or to a terminal server. As the remote terminal sessions are limited (most of the cases 2) we can make use of console session of the server using the following command.

MSTSC -Console | MSTSC /Console

If we are running out of sessions which may be inactive but connected to the server, its hardly possible to kill the inactive connection from the client. We need to kill the connections by logging in physically (Correct me if im wrong). At this juncture, Logging into the console comes handy to the Admin. (Note:- user must be admin to connect to the console). i have posted innumerous requested in tech blogs asking for a solutions. At last i found this option in its own help [MSTSC /?]

 Note:- We cannot use Mstsc/CONSOLE to connect to a console session on a Windows 2000 Server-based computer

VISTA TIP:- Natural Language Searching

Suppose, If, you have taken pictures from the Cam to ur PC few days/weeks back and you want to find them, sure you can select the criteria from certain dates of the week, but with natural language enabled, you can search for “photos taken last week” and they’ll come up. To enable this:

  1. Go to Computer, and in the menu bar select Tools then Folder Options.
  2. Select the Search tab at the top.
  3. In the “How to search” part, make sure the “Use natural language search” box is ticked.
  4. Apply then OK.

We can search for other types like:

  • Email to Bharani about hosting
  • Music rated *****
  • Movies downloaded yesterday
  • Card games
